Tabajara Belo

 
Belo is an outstanding Brazilian virtuoso guitar soloist, composer and arranger. His performances guitar, viola-caipira (a traditional Brazilian folk guitar) and mandolin. He blends his concert programs with classical, Brazilian popular/folk and jazz music. He teaches at the Universidade Federal de Ouro Preto.
 www.myspace.com/tabajarabelo.

Michael Lich
 
Classical guitarist, banjo-player, arranger and composer, Michael Lich is an eclectic musician who performs a wide variety of musical styles including classical, jazz, bluegrass and East Indian.  Lich is a musician’s musician who has played around the world.  He teaches guitar at the Academy of Music and Dance and Pima Community College in Tucson, Arizona.

From early lute songs to Spanish flamenco, the combination of voices and guitar offers limitless variety. A setting of Walt Whitman's intensely moving Civil War poems A Procession Winding Around Me and the exciting Romancero Gitano on poems of Federico García Lorca are featured works on this enchanting program.
